Transaction 515fa2c0702db940a3bd5c9152a3e72086d51a8e067ce2f1ab67d24ffe459826
1 Input
1 Outputs
- 515fa2c0702db940a3bd5c9152a3e72086d51a8e067ce2f1ab67d24ffe459826:0
value 23051802
address 38GENdg2zJxvMX1BGgzFtJgNcr7Y5usc3B